Understanding Shotgun Microphones
Shotgun microphones are highly directional microphones designed to capture sound from a specific area while rejecting noise from other directions. They typically feature a long, narrow pickup pattern, allowing the microphone to isolate the subject’s voice or sounds from the environment, which is imperative for effective audio capture in filmmaking. The design and functionality of shotgun microphones vary, but they generally fall into two categories: short shotgun and long shotgun microphones. Short shotgun microphones are well-suited for close-range audio capture, such as interviews, while long shotgun models are perfect for capturing sound from a distance, making them ideal for wildlife filming or theatrical performances. Understanding these differences is crucial for choosing the right microphone for your specific needs and ensuring that your audio quality matches your visual storytelling.
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Shotgun Microphone
When selecting a shotgun microphone, several essential features warrant consideration to ensure optimal audio performance. Firstly, the pickup pattern is critical; a supercardioid or hypercardioid pattern offers tighter sound capture, which is advantageous in noisy environments. Secondly, frequency response plays a significant role in audio quality, as it determines how well the microphone can capture different sound frequencies. Sensitivity is another vital feature, dictating how effectively a microphone can pick up soft sounds without introducing excessive noise. Finally, build quality should not be overlooked. A durable, weather-resistant microphone will perform better in varying conditions, ensuring that you don’t miss critical audio moments. Each of these features impacts the overall usability and effectiveness of the microphone in diverse recording situations, so evaluating them carefully is essential.
